Root climbs to second on all time Test list as England dominate India
[The Namibian - Namibia] - 26/07/2025
Joe Root climbed to second on the all-time list of Test run-scorers after hitting a sparkling 38th century on Friday as England hunted a series-clinching win against India. Ben Stokes’ team, 2-1 up in the five-match series, were 544-7 at stumps on the third day of the fourth Test at Old (…)
